> >From Tuesday's Asahi Shinbun online english:
> 
> "Rare audio recordings have been found to present aural[sic] histories
> provided by 120 people closely involved in Japan's colonization of the
> Korean Peninsula before and during World War II. "
> 
> "The recordings are about 800 hours of transcription on 418 open-reel tapes.
> They present statements by about 30 former administrators at the
> Government-General of Korea, which ruled the peninsula from annexation in
> 1910 until Japan's defeat in World War II in August 1945."
